    Before we get to the results, I want to take a second to sprinkle some science on you:

    A pound is approximately 3500 calories. Gained or lost, that does not change. Seeing a whoosh, in either direction, from time to time, is typically indicative of water weight.
    And water weight? That's a sign that your body is processing what you have put into it, whether that be filtering salt and sugar, repairing muscles, filtering toxins, pushing through illness, etc.
    Your body does not know that you are trying to lose fat, it just wants to keep you alive. That's all.

    @ljdanny I take a shot to help with my weight loss. I use Ozempic. I am needle phobic, so I wasn't sure if I could do it either, but the needle is really tiny...only about 1 cm long and really thin. Most of the time, I barely feel it. It has gotten a lot of bad press as a quick fix for people who are not willing to put in the work, but my loss has not been especially fast, except right at the beginning, which was water weight and inflammation.

    You mention that you have a lot of pain with moving around. Losing ~40 pounds with Ozempic has helped my mobility, too. I still have daily pain, but I move easier. I know it is because I am putting less stress on my already bad joints. Now to get below 300! (And even lower).

    @cyndiesstuff Thank you...I think what has helped me is learning a lot of the psychology of why we end up stopping and starting diets (did that with Noom last year and now learning more mindsets with the Lose 100 lbs with Corinne podcast) and just staying committed even if I have a bad day or go off plan. My husband even mentioned that to me...how before I would try to lose weight and would lose some and then for some reason I would stop and gain it all back. But now I've just kept going (maybe took a small break with the holidays)..and I am doing stuff that is a lifestyle change, not doing a super restricted diet that I know I could not do in the future.
